3. Evaluation of machine learning methods for anomaly detection in combined heat and power plant
University essay from KTH/Skolan för elektroteknik och datavetenskap (EECS)Abstract : In the hope to increase the detection rate of faults in combined heat and power plant boilers thus lowering unplanned maintenance three machine learning models are constructed and evaluated. The algorithms; k-Nearest Neighbor, One-Class Support Vector Machine, and Auto-encoder have a proven track record in research for anomaly detection, but are relatively unexplored for industrial applications such as this one due to the difficulty in collecting non-artificial labeled data in the field.
